FIGURE 4.

Mutation of the Mbp1/Swi4 consensus binding (MCB/SCB) site affects telomere length. (A) Southern blot analysis of telomere lengths of the CSHY76 strain carrying TLC1 (WT) or TLC1 with different mutations in its promoter: mcb1a, mcb2, or mcb1/2a. Average changes in Y′ telomere length from three independent clones are indicated at the bottom ± SEM. S denotes senescing cells that have unstable telomere length. (B) Southern blot analysis of telomere length of a strain carrying TLC1 (WT) or tlc1-mcb1/2 (mcb1/2b) grown for 25–220 generations. The tlc1Δ strain was grown for 25 generations. Changes in Y′ telomere length for cells grown for the indicated number of generations relative to the WT grown for the corresponding number of generations are indicated at the bottom. n/a indicates not applicable because the telomeres of these cells were taken as length reference for the corresponding mcb1/2 mutants. S denotes senescing cells that have unstable telomere length.
